AI Technical Summary
The existing satellite-rocket separation surface structure plate is difficult to achieve lightweight while meeting the requirements of high strength and rigidity, which affects the safety and payload capacity of the launch mission.
The honeycomb core structure panel, combined with I-shaped reinforcing ribs and star-and-arrow docking surface embedded parts, forms a radial structure through mechanical connection and adhesive bonding, which increases the overall strength and reduces the weight. Weight reduction grooves and aluminum skin protection are set in key parts.
This achievement enabled high strength and lightweight design of the spacecraft separation surface structure plate, improving the safety and payload capacity of the launch mission while reducing launch costs.
